The application frequently (several times per day) hangs. Restarting the MTS (Microsoft Transaction Server) (Package shutdown) resolves the problem and the users are able to work again. The database appears to be unaffected and appears ready to process.
The Oracle ODBC version is 8.01.74.00 7/24/01.
The Client on the MTS server is 8.1.7
The Server is 8.1.5 running on NT 4.0
I traced ODBC for awhile until after it hung the next time. Some of the things I saw that looked like errors are: SQLPOINTER 0x00000003 (BADMEM)
DIAG [IM006][Microsoft][ODBC Driver Manager] Driver's SQL SetConnectAttr Failed(0)
SQLPOINTER [Unknown attribute 201]
Any help pointing me where to look for the root cause of this problem would be appreciated.
